The economic crisis of the 1980s incited the emigration of 1.4 million Brazilians to other countries. The first substantial wave of Brazilian immigration occurred in the 1960s. Japanese Brazilians say they plan on rooting for both Brazil and Japan during this year’s World Cup (Image: AP)Īccording to the US Census Bureau, as of 2012 there were an estimated 371,529 Brazilian-Americans. Today, about 8% of Brazilians are of African ancestry. In fact, nearly 40% of abducted Africans were transported to Brazil. Huge numbers of Ewe, Fanti– Ashanti, and Yoruba people, amongst other Africans, were abducted by the Portuguese and forced to work in Brazilian mines and plantations. The idea is to plate up accessible, restaurant-quality chargrilled fish that’s both friendly but equally as impressive as we’ve come to expect from the renowned chef and his team.Ĭharcoal Fish serves just one fish-Aquna Murray Cod from Griffith in NSW. The heads, frames, and fins of the fish make gravy, which becomes the sauce for a gravy roll filled with picked rotisserie cod fillet. Fish collars get grilled over charcoal and served with a fermented tamarind hot sauce, like chicken wings, but fishier.
